N.J.’s two largest wine and liquor wholesalers fined millions for ’rigging the market’; local retailers Roger Wilco and Joe Canal’s also socked with penalties

“Simply put, Allied Beverage Group and Fedway Associates rigged the market in favor of a handpicked group of powerful retailers, leaving smaller businesses struggling to compete,” Attorney General Gurbir S. Grewal said in a statement. “The unprecedented monetary penalties imposed reflect the egregiousness of this conduct and the widespread negative impact it had on New Jersey consumers and retailers.”
